Duties and Responsibilities
- Lead and manage day-to-day operations in the food manufacturing facility.
- Develop and implement strategies to optimize production efficiency, reduce costs, and improve overall operations.
- Ensure production schedules are met on time, within budget, and in line with quality standards.
- Provide leadership, guidance, and mentorship to the operations team, including department managers and supervisors.
- Foster a positive and collaborative work environment to encourage high performance, accountability, and continuous improvement.
- Conduct performance evaluations, provide coaching, and oversee training and development for team members.
- Ensure that all products meet quality and food safety standards, including compliance with FDA, USDA, and other regulatory requirements.
- Monitor production costs, track waste, and work with cross-functional teams to implement cost-saving initiatives.
- Provide operations and strategic support for capital projects
- Utilize available data including OEE, line speed target, and efficiency and process data to continuously improve productivity, uptime and reliability.
- Ensure adherence to all safety protocols and regulatory standards to maintain a safe working environment.
Qualifications/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ree in engineering, management, or related field strongly preferred
- 10 years in manufacturing management, preferably in process-oriented operations; 5 years in a food production environment preferred
- Excellent communication, collaboration, team building, mentoring, and people management skills
- Ability to create accountability, lead by example, and positively influence others
- Ability to multi-task in a fast-paced environment, make decisions, solve practical problems and deal with a variety of changing situations
- Experience with USDA, GMP’s, SQF, HACCP, OSHA, and other industry related regulations
- Experience with lean manufacturing, Six Sigma, or similar process improvement methodologies is a plus.
